Package:
Summary:
Display rotating banners from a MySQL database
Groups:
Author:
Description:
This class can be used to display rotating banners from a MySQL database.
It queries a MySQL database table to retrieve the details of random banner of a given category.
The class generates HTML to display the a link with the banner image.
It also handles requests that redirect to the banner URL when the user clicks on the banner. It records information about the users that clicked in the banners, except for those from users of banned IP addresses.
Package:
Summary:
Manage site users within 5 levels of hierarchy
Groups:
Author:
Description:
This package can be used to manage site users within 5 levels of hierarchy.
It can manage the records of users in a MySQL database giving them 5 possible levels of hierarchy: administrator, master, agent, member and guest.
The package comes with classes that can add and remove user records, authenticate user password, manage user sessions and edit user accounts.
Package:
Summary:
Template engine that replaces variables in files
Groups:
Author:
Description:
This class implements a template engine that replaces variables in files
It can load a template file and process it to extract the list of template variables and replace them by template variable values.
The class supports replacing variables from a given array values,
or taking the values from global variables, including other template files.
The class all so processes a .conf file which any thing in there is load as Template.Key
Package:
Summary:
Generate PHP code that represents an array value
Groups:
Author:
Description:
This class can be used to generate PHP code that represents an array value.
It takes an array parameter and traverses it recursively to generate a string of PHP code that can be used in PHP scripts to initialize the array with the same value structure.
Package:
Summary:
Synchronize local files with a remote FTP host
Groups:
Author:
Description:
This class can be used to synchronize local files with a remote FTP host.
It connects to a given FTP server and compares the list of files of a remote directory with the files of a given local directory.
The class transfers the files to the remote host that are outdated and downloads the files from the remote host that were updated more recently.
The directories are traversed recursively but the class may exclude given files or directories.
Package:
Summary:
Framework Like CodeIgniter !!
Groups:
Author:
Description:
This package is an easy-to-use framework implementing the MVC (Model View Controller) design pattern. It helps you create maintainable, flexible and scalable applications. It is pretty similar to frameworks like codeIgniter, cakephp or symfony but does not contain all the features of those frameworks at the moment, however, it is built on ease of use bases. It provides:
- A base registry class for storing application variables
- A router class to dispatch requests to controller classes
- A MySQL database wrapper class
- A base model class to manage stored information
- A template processing class to manage the output of view scripts
- Helper classes for CAPTCHA validation, display pagination and bread crumbs links
Package:
Summary:
Inject dependency objects from XML definitions
Groups:
Author:
Description:
This package can be used to inject dependency objects from XML definitions.
It can create a bean object from external definitions read from an XML file.
The object may have properties as defined in the XML file.
If you're thinking of converting videos or movies between different formats, such as a DVD, a Flash (FLV) file or some other type of video file, or even
to convert it to a form suitable for playing on your iPod, iPhone or a mobile phone, check this newest page of
free video converters. There are converters for Windows,
Mac OS X and Linux currently listed. Did I mention that they were free?